Uploaded image for project: 'GENIVI Baseline'
  1. GENIVI Baseline
  2. BASE-51

Cannot build SDK: pulseaudio libraries not found

    XMLWordPrintable

Details

    • Task
    • Resolution: Done
    • Low
    • None
    • None
    • meta-ivi
    • None

    Description

      While trying to generate the SDK for our yocto-based project, I've stumbled upon this error:

      | ERROR: pa check failed
      |        Make sure to have the pa libs and headers installed.
      | 
      | WARNING: exit code 1 from a shell command.
      | ERROR: Function failed: do_configure (log file is located at /home/vagrant/pelux_yocto/build/tmp/work/x86_64-nativesdk-pokysdk-linux/nativesdk-qemu/2.8.0-r0/temp/log.do_configure.140)
      ERROR: Task (virtual:nativesdk:/home/vagrant/pelux_yocto/sources/poky/meta/recipes-devtools/qemu/qemu_2.8.0.bb:do_configure) failed with exit code '1'
      

      Full log: bitbake-pa.log

      This is caused by the `meta-ivi/recipes-devtools/qemu/qemu_2.%.bbappend` recipe, which adds support to the `pa` (pulseaudio) driver in qemu.
      I believe that this could be fixed by adding a dependency on an new recipe which would add the pulseaudio libraries to the SDK.

      Attachments

        Activity

          People

            Unassigned Unassigned
            mardy Alberto Mardegan (Inactive)
            Votes:
            0 Vote for this issue
            Watchers:
            3 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ved: